Xiaomi launches new power-saving split air conditioner with 3-minute fast cooling
Xiaomi has officially introduced the Mijia Air Conditioner Giant Power Saver 2026 to the Chinese market. Priced at a competitive 1,899 yuan (approximately $278), the new unit is currently listed on JD.com and is slated to hit the shelves on May 30.

Mijia Giant Power Saver 2026 AC Specifications
Unsurprisingly, the standout feature of this new model is its remarkable energy efficiency. The 2026 edition boasts an Annual Performance Factor (APF) of 5.36, securing Chinaβs top-tier Level 1 energy efficiency rating. According to Xiaomiβs estimates, this rating translates to an annual electricity savings of about 208 kWh when compared to older modelsβputting roughly 124 yuan ($18) back into consumersβ pockets each year.
To achieve these impressive metrics, the air conditioner is equipped with a 9.8cc compressor, a dual-row evaporator, and a substantial 108mm cross-flow fan. This hardware combination allows the unit to circulate up to 760 cubic meters of air per hour. Impressively, Xiaomi claims it takes a mere three minutes for a standard-sized room to reach the userβs desired temperature.
On the software side, the AC is powered by Xiaomiβs Mijia Lingyun control engine. This intelligent system utilizes cloud-based learning to adapt its cooling and heating cycles to your personal routines. During the night, for instance, it automatically adjusts the temperature to maintain optimal comfort while conserving power. Naturally, it pairs seamlessly with the Mijia app and features Xiaomiβs HyperOS Connect, ensuring smooth integration into broader smart home ecosystems.

In keeping with modern smart appliance trends, the device supports over-the-air (OTA) updates. Xiaomi promises to continuously refine the unitβs energy-saving algorithms and roll out new features over its lifespan. Additionally, a robust built-in diagnostic system continuously runs 122 different health checks. Should the filter require cleaning or the refrigerant dip too low, the companion app will proactively alert the user well before a breakdown occurs.
Maintenance is largely hands-off thanks to a self-cleaning function that washes and subsequently dries the internal components at a high 58 degrees Celsius, effectively staving off mold and bacteria. The system is also remarkably resilient, engineered to function in extreme outdoor climates ranging from a freezing -35 degrees Celsius to a blistering 60 degrees Celsius. For light sleepers, the indoor unit can operate at a whisper-quiet 18 decibels during the night.
